If you want to install gutters in Vancouver, you can usually do it any time of year. Most professional gutter companies operate year-round because the sealants used in installation are designed to bond even in wet conditions.

However, the best time to schedule installation is typically between late January and June, when demand is lower and wait times are shorter.

Why Gutters Are Essential for Vancouver Homes

Vancouver receives over 1,200 mm of rainfall annually, making effective water management essential for homes. Without properly installed gutters, rainwater can damage multiple parts of your property.

According to Environment and Climate Change Canada, the Pacific coast region experiences some of the highest rainfall totals in the country.

Proper gutters help:

  • Direct rainwater away from your foundation
  • Prevent roof leaks and fascia damage
  • Protect siding and exterior paint
  • Reduce soil erosion around the home
  • Prevent basement moisture issues

Poor drainage is one of the leading causes of home deterioration. The Canada Mortgage and Housing Corporation recommends maintaining effective roof drainage systems to prevent water infiltration.

Can You Install Gutters in Vancouver Year-Round?

Yes. Most professional companies can install gutters in Vancouver throughout the entire year.

Why rain usually isn’t a problem

Modern gutter installation uses specialized sealants and caulking designed to cure even in wet conditions.

For example:

  • Many professional-grade sealants can bond underwater.
  • Rain typically does not affect adhesion or durability.
  • Installers can work safely during light rainfall.

When installation might be delayed

The only common weather-related delay is snow, which is relatively rare in Vancouver.

Heavy snow or ice can:

  • Make the roof work unsafe
  • Slow installation timelines
  • Delay scheduling

Fortunately, snow conditions are infrequent in the region.

The Best Time of Year to Install Gutters

While installation can happen year-round, some seasons are better than others.

Fall: Peak Season

Fall is typically the busiest time for gutter companies in Vancouver.

Why?

  • Heavy October rains reveal leaks and drainage issues
  • Homeowners rush to fix problems before winter
  • New construction projects started in the spring are ready for gutter installation

During this peak period:

  • Estimates may take longer
  • Installation wait times increase
  • Discounts are less common

Late Winter to Early Summer: Best Time for Deals

The best time to install gutters in Vancouver is usually:

Late January through June

Benefits include:

  • Faster scheduling
  • More competitive pricing
  • Shorter installation timelines

Many companies offer promotional pricing during slower months, making this a smart time to book.

 

How the Gutter Installation Process Works

Understanding the process helps homeowners know what to expect.

1. Inspection and Measurement

A contractor evaluates:

  • Roofline length
  • Downspout placement
  • Drainage direction
  • Existing gutter conditions

2. Material Selection

Common materials include:

  • Aluminum
  • Steel
  • Copper
  • Vinyl

Aluminum is the most common choice due to its durability and affordability.

3. Fabrication

Many companies use seamless gutter machines that fabricate gutters on-site.

Benefits include:

  • Fewer leaks
  • Custom fit
  • Faster installation

4. Installation

Installers attach gutters using:

  • Hidden hangers
  • Proper slope for drainage
  • Secure downspouts

The goal is to ensure water flows away from the home’s foundation.

 

Types of Gutters Commonly Installed in Vancouver

Different homes benefit from different gutter styles.

K-Style Gutters

The most popular residential option.

Advantages:

  • High water capacity
  • Durable
  • Matches modern homes

Half-Round Gutters

Often used for heritage homes.

Advantages:

  • Traditional appearance
  • Less debris buildup
  • Easier cleaning

Seamless Gutters

These are the industry standards today.

Benefits include:

  • Reduced leakage
  • Longer lifespan
  • Cleaner appearance

Cost Factors for Gutter Installation

Several factors affect the cost of installing gutters in Vancouver.

Key factors include

  • Home size and roofline length
  • Gutter material
  • Number of downspouts
  • Accessibility of the roof
  • Removal of old gutters

Typical installation costs range between $15 and $40 per linear foot, depending on materials and complexity.

FAQs

How much does it cost to install gutters in Vancouver?

Most homeowners pay between $1,500 and $4,000, depending on materials, home size, and complexity.

Can gutters be installed in the rain?

Yes. Professional installers often work in light rain because the sealants used in gutter installation can bond even in wet conditions.

How long does gutter installation take?

Most homes can be completed in one day, though larger properties may take longer.

Do I need seamless gutters?

Seamless gutters are recommended because they reduce leaks and require less maintenance compared to sectional systems.

How often should gutters be cleaned in Vancouver?

Due to tree debris and heavy rainfall, cleaning is typically recommended at least twice per year.

Are permits required to install gutters?

In most cases, gutter installation does not require a permit, but it’s always wise to confirm with your municipality.
